The highest-performing public elementary schools in math in Wayne County, Illinois

6 public elementary schools in Wayne County, Illinois appear in this ranking of the highest-performing public elementary schools in math, ranked by the share of students meeting or exceeding the state math standard. New Hope Elem School leads the list at 72.5%, against a median of 58.0% across the ranked schools.
